Anaesthetic monitoring, emergencies, complications and cardiopulmonary cerebral resuscitation (CPCR) for vets and nurses

A team approach to anaesthetic monitoring and CPCR is crucial. The morning of this one day course will cover all aspects of cardiovascular and respiratory monitoring. The afternoon will cover anaesthetic emergencies and all aspects of CPCR, examining both the veterinary and nursing roles, including a practical session using a CPCR mannequin.
